Core Components of Advanced Warehouse Logistics Solutions

At the heart of any effective warehouse logistics strategy lies a combination of interconnected technologies and methodologies designed to optimize every facet of warehouse operations. The cornerstone is often a robust Warehouse Management System (WMS). A WMS is far more than just an inventory tracker; it's a sophisticated software platform that orchestrates and manages all activities within the warehouse, from the moment goods arrive at the receiving dock to their final dispatch. Key functionalities include real-time inventory tracking, slotting optimization, task management, wave planning, and labor management. By providing unparalleled visibility and control, a WMS empowers businesses to make data-driven decisions, minimize errors, and significantly boost operational efficiency. It ensures that products are stored optimally, picked efficiently, and shipped accurately, reducing cycle times and improving order fulfillment rates. Beyond the WMS, automation plays a pivotal role in elevating warehouse performance. This encompasses a wide spectrum of technologies, ranging from robotic process automation (RPA) for administrative tasks to physical automation like Automated Guided Vehicles (AGVs), Autonomous Mobile Robots (AMRs), and sophisticated conveyor systems. AGVs and AMRs can transport goods autonomously, reducing the need for manual material handling and increasing safety. Robotic picking systems can handle repetitive tasks with high precision and speed, freeing human workers for more complex or value-added activities. These automated solutions not only accelerate throughput but also mitigate the impact of labor shortages and reduce the risk of human error. Integration with other supply chain systems, such as Enterprise Resource Planning (ERP) and Transportation Management Systems (TMS), is also critical. This seamless data flow ensures that information is consistent and accessible across the entire supply chain, preventing silos and enabling end-to-end visibility. For example, a WMS can communicate with a TMS to optimize outbound shipping routes based on order readiness, further enhancing efficiency. The synergy between these components creates a powerful ecosystem that transforms a traditional warehouse into a highly efficient, intelligent, and responsive distribution center, capable of meeting the demands of today's dynamic marketplace.

Implementing and Optimizing Warehouse Logistics Solutions

Successfully implementing warehouse logistics solutions requires a strategic, phased approach rather than a 'big bang' deployment. The journey typically begins with a thorough analysis of existing processes, infrastructure, and business objectives. This initial assessment helps identify pain points, bottlenecks, and areas with the highest potential for improvement. It's crucial to define clear key performance indicators (KPIs) upfront, such as order fulfillment rates, inventory accuracy, labor utilization, and cycle times, to measure the success of the implementation. Once the current state is understood, a detailed solution design can be developed, outlining the specific technologies, processes, and integrations required. This design phase should involve stakeholders from various departments, including operations, IT, and finance, to ensure buy-in and a holistic perspective. Following the design, the implementation phase involves configuring and integrating the chosen WMS, deploying automation hardware, and developing any necessary custom software. Comprehensive testing, including user acceptance testing (UAT), is vital to identify and rectify any issues before going live. Training employees on new systems and processes is equally important; a technologically advanced solution is only as effective as the people operating it. Post-implementation, the focus shifts to continuous optimization. This involves regularly analyzing performance data from the WMS, identifying new opportunities for improvement, and making iterative adjustments. For instance, data analytics can reveal optimal slotting strategies for frequently accessed items or highlight areas where further automation could yield significant returns. Regular maintenance of hardware and software, along with staying abreast of emerging technologies, ensures that the warehouse remains at the forefront of efficiency. Key Considerations & Common Pitfalls in Warehouse Logistics

When embarking on the journey to optimize your warehouse with advanced logistics solutions, several critical considerations must guide your decision-making process. Overlooking these aspects can lead to costly mistakes and undermine the very benefits you seek to achieve. First, scalability is paramount. Your chosen solutions must be able to grow and adapt with your business. A system that perfectly fits today's needs might become a bottleneck tomorrow if it cannot handle increased order volumes, new product lines, or additional distribution channels. Second, integration capabilities are crucial. Modern warehouses rarely operate in isolation. The new WMS or automation system must seamlessly integrate with existing ERP, TMS, e-commerce platforms, and other vital business applications to ensure data consistency and eliminate manual data entry. Here are some common pitfalls to avoid: * **Lack of Clear Objectives:** Without well-defined goals (e.g., reduce picking errors by X%, improve throughput by Y%), it's impossible to measure success or justify the investment. * **Underestimating Training Needs:** New technology requires comprehensive training for all users. Inadequate training leads to low adoption rates, errors, and resistance from staff. * **Ignoring Data Quality:** The effectiveness of any WMS or analytical tool hinges on accurate, clean data. Poor data input will lead to inaccurate insights and suboptimal operations. * **Failing to Plan for Change Management:** Implementing new systems often means changing established workflows. Resistance to change can derail implementation if not managed proactively with clear communication and employee involvement. * **Over-automating Too Soon:** While automation is powerful, it's essential to optimize manual processes first and automate strategically. Automating a broken process only makes it more efficiently broken. * **Choosing Solutions Based Solely on Price:** The cheapest option might lack critical features, scalability, or robust support, leading to higher total cost of ownership in the long run. * **Neglecting Cybersecurity:** As systems become more interconnected, the risk of cyber threats increases. Robust security measures must be an integral part of any new solution. By carefully considering these factors and proactively addressing potential pitfalls, businesses can ensure a smoother implementation and realize the full transformative potential of their warehouse logistics solutions.

How do warehouse logistics solutions differ from a basic inventory management system?

While a basic inventory management system tracks stock levels, warehouse logistics solutions (like a WMS) offer a much broader scope. They manage and optimize all warehouse activities, including receiving, putaway, picking, packing, shipping, labor management, and often integrate with other supply chain systems, providing end-to-end visibility and control beyond simple inventory tracking.
